     23-5-603. Video gambling machines -- possession -- play -- restriction. (1) A licensed operator may make available for public play only the number of approved video gambling machines specifically authorized by this part.
     (2) The video gambling machines specifically authorized by this part are bingo, keno, and draw poker machines. Only the number of approved machines for which permits have been granted under 23-5-612 may be made available for play by the public on the premises of a licensed operator. The department shall adopt rules allowing a video gambling machine that needs repair to be temporarily replaced while it is being repaired with a video gambling machine that is approved under the permit provisions of this part. A fee may not be charged for the replacement machine.
     (3) Machines on premises appropriately licensed to sell alcoholic beverages for on-premises consumption, as provided in 23-5-119, must be placed:
     (a) in a room, area, or other part of the premises in which alcoholic beverages are sold or consumed; and
     (b) within control of the operator for the purpose of preventing access to the machines by persons under 18 years of age.

     History: En. Sec. 9, Ch. 720, L. 1985; amd. Sec. 2, Ch. 603, L. 1987; amd. Sec. 4, Ch. 652, L. 1987; amd. Sec. 45, Ch. 642, L. 1989; amd. Sec. 46, Ch. 647, L. 1991; amd. Sec. 10, Ch. 465, L. 1997.
